Irish streetfighter was in Turkey to rescue mother

The Irish-Kuwaiti man at the centre of a Turkish street fight video which went viral has broken his silence about the melee and revealed that he is in Turkey to help his mother escape from Syria.

Mohammed Fadel Dobbous told RTÉ Radio 1 he reached for a bottle of water in a streetside fridge in Istanbul, which sent more bottles spilling out. He went to apologise to the shopkeeper, but the fight was sparked.

“I went back to the shop and said: ‘I want to apologise or pay whatever the damage is,’ and the next thing he was out with a stick, and you know the rest,” he said.
